Padma Awards 2024 pay tribute to icons in film, entertainment, and sports

| Updated: 26 January, 2024 8:09 pm IST

NEW DELHI: In a grand announcement on the eve of Republic Day 2024, the Indian government revealed the recipients of this year’s prestigious Padma Awards, with a notable focus on luminaries from the film, entertainment, and sports industries.

Film and Entertainment Awardees:

1. Vyjayantimala Bali (Padma Vibhushan): Renowned actress, dancer, and parliamentarian, Vyjayantimala Bali, receives the Padma Vibhushan for her significant contributions to Indian cinema. Her illustrious career spans several accolades, including five Filmfare Awards and two BFJA Awards.

2. Konidela Chiranjeevi (Padma Vibhushan): Honoured for his achievements in acting, film production, and politics, Chiranjeevi is recognised as one of the most successful and influential actors in the history of Indian cinema. His career, spanning over four decades, boasts over 150 feature films in multiple languages.

3. Mithun Chakraborty (Padma Bhushan): The versatile actor, producer, and former politician, Mithun Chakraborty, is conferred with the Padma Bhushan. He has earned three National Film Awards for Best Actor during his distinguished career.

4. Usha Uthup Iyer (Padma Bhushan): A pioneer in Indian pop, filmi, jazz, and playback singing, Usha Uthup Iyer is honoured with the Padma Bhushan for her influential contributions to the music industry in the late 1960s, 1970s, and 1980s.

5. Vijayakanth (Padma Bhushan): Posthumously awarded, Vijayakanth, the Indian politician and actor known for his lead roles in Tamil cinema, receives the Padma Bhushan. With over 150 films in a career spanning four decades, his legacy lives on.

6. Pyarelal Ramprasad Sharma (Padma Bhushan): The legendary composer duo, Pyarelal Sharma, is recognised posthumously for their outstanding contribution to music, having composed for about 750 Hindi movies from 1963 to 1998.

7. Padma Subrahmanyam (Padma Vibhushan): The eminent Bharata Natyam dancer, research scholar, choreographer, and author, Padma Subrahmanyam, is honoured with the Padma Vibhushan for her significant impact on classical dance.

Sports Awardees:

1. Rohan Bopanna (Padma Shri): At 43, Bopanna becomes the oldest player to reach the men’s doubles No 1 position, earning him the Padma Shri accolade. His recent achievements include reaching the semi-finals of the Australian Open.

2. Joshna Chinappa (Padma Shri): Renowned squash player Joshna Chinappa, with multiple medals in Asian Games and Commonwealth Games, has been awarded the Padma Shri.

3. Harbinder Singh, Uday Deshpande, Purima Mahtao, Gaurav Khanna, and Satendra Singh Lohia (Padma Shri): Five more Indians have been honoured with the Padma Shri for their exceptional contributions to hockey, Mallakhmab, archery, para badminton coaching, and para swimming, respectively.

The Padma Awards continue to recognise excellence across various fields, acknowledging the invaluable contributions of individuals to the nation.
